Online Class Availability at Northwood University
Many students take online classes at Northwood University. Among 2,409 students, 1,178 (49%) studied exclusively online and 618 (26%) took at least some classes online.

Earnings for Health/Medical Admin Services Graduates from Northwood University
Those who finish Northwood University’s Health/Medical Admin Services program report the following median earnings (per the U.S. Department of Education’s College Scorecard):
| Years After Graduation | Median Earnings |
|---|---|
| 1 year | $39,025 |
Median Debt at Graduation
The median debt for Health/Medical Admin Services graduates from Northwood University is $29,000.
